You open your refrigerator and the milk feels warm. The vegetables look soft. The butter is melting. This is a stressful situation. Your food can go bad quickly if the fridge is not cold enough.
Dont panic. Many times the problem is simple. You can check a few things yourself before calling a technician. Let us go through them one by one.
Sometimes someone in the house changes the setting by mistake. Maybe a child turned the dial. Or maybe you bumped into it while cleaning. Check the temperature dial inside the fridge.
The ideal temperature for a fridge is between 2°C and 5°C. For the freezer, it should be around -18°C. If the dial is set to a warmer setting, turn it to a colder setting and wait a few hours to see if it helps.
If the fridge door does not close tightly, cold air escapes. The fridge has to work harder to stay cold. This can make the motor run non-stop and still the fridge may not cool properly.
Look at the door seal. The rubber gasket around the door should be clean and soft. If it is dirty, clean it with soap and water. If it is torn or hard, it needs to be replaced. A new gasket costs around ₹300 to ₹800.
Also check if there is something inside the fridge that is stopping the door from closing. A large bottle or a box can push the door open slightly.
This is a very common reason for cooling problems. The coils at the back of the fridge release heat. When they get covered with dust, the heat cannot escape. The fridge struggles to keep things cold.

Do this every three to six months. It helps the fridge run better and saves electricity too.
When you put too many things inside the fridge, air cannot move around freely. Cold air needs space to travel. If the fridge is packed full, some areas will not get cold enough.
Try to remove some items. Let there be some empty space inside. Air should be able to flow from the top to the bottom.
Also, do not put hot food directly in the fridge. Let it cool down first. Putting hot food in the fridge makes the motor work extra hard to bring the temperature down.
Most modern fridges have a fan inside that moves cold air from the freezer to the fridge section. If this fan stops working, the fridge will not get cold even if the freezer is working fine.
Open the fridge door and press the door switch. You should hear the fan running. If you hear nothing, the fan might be broken. This needs a technician to fix.
If you checked everything above and the fridge is still not cooling, the problem could be low refrigerant gas or a bad compressor. These are serious problems that need a professional.

Gas refilling costs around ₹800 to ₹2000 depending on the type of gas. Compressor repair or replacement can cost ₹1500 to ₹6000.
